Citation | Klein J, et al. (1990) The major histocompatibility complex and human evolution. Trends Genet 6(1):7-11 |
abstractText | Many alleles at the human major histocompatibility complex (HLA) loci diverged before the divergence of humans and great apes from a common ancestor. This fact puts a lower limit on the size of the bottleneck in human evolution: the genus Homo must have been founded by no less than ten and probably by more than 10,000 individuals. |
